Sechen Lhatso is known to the local people as the Holy lake where the God of fortune (King of Naga) lives. It is located in the southeast of Riduo Township, Maldrogongka County, and north of Sangri County, Shannan Region. It is about 6 km from National Highway 318, and 124 km from Lhasa City, at...

Die Gebetsfahnen, bei uns auch Windpferde heißen, sind aus 5 Farben: blau, weiß, grün, rot und gelb.  Sie symbolisieren jeweils Himmel, Wolken, Wasser, Feuer und Erde, nämlich die Fünfelemente des Weltalls. Blauer Himmel für Paradies der Götter, Wolken für Reinheit, Wasser für Lebensweisen, Feuer für Energie, Erde für...

Saga Dawa is the Tibetan name for the Fourth month of the Tibetan Lunar Calendar. This month, in Tibetan Buddhism tradition, is the most auspicious month of the Whole Year. In this month Buddha Shakyamuni was birth, enlightened, and turned the wheel of dharma and Nirvana. Three auspicious days fall in this month. So during...

Nepal Princess Bhrikuti Devi, known to Tibetans as Bhelsa Tritsun, is traditionally considered to have been the first wife of the emperor of Tibet, Songtsän Gampo. Bhelsa Tritsun, Songtsen Gampo, Gyalsa Gongjo Even though the historicity of Bhrikuti Devi is not certain, and no reference to her has been found among the documents discovered at...

Etwas ausserhalb der Stadt besuchen wir zuerst das Kloster Drepung, was “Reishaufen” bedeutet. Wir starten mit einem Weihrauch-Ritual. Vor 50 Jahren lebten hier noch 10’000 Mönche, heute sind es 500.  Es ist Teil der Schule der Gelbmützen, der Gelugpa. Es war das grösste Kloster Tibets, 1416 gegründet.  Mit den Klöstern Sera und Ganden gehörte Drepung...
